松辽盆地北部西斜坡青二、三段四级层序C1水进域沉积微相特征

摘要
为预测储层油气藏,综合岩心、录井、测井、地震、分析化验资料和古生物资料,应用沉积学、层序地层学、高分辨率地层学、地球物理学等理论和方法,对松辽盆地北部西斜坡青二、三段四级层序C1水进域进行了沉积体系、沉积相和沉积微相研究.结果表明:四级层序C1水进域相当于高台子油层四砂组上半部分,分布面积较广,平面上主要有三角洲相和湖泊相;北部和西南部边界地区发育了三角洲河口坝和远砂坝微相;西北部边界地区发育了长带状滨浅湖砂坝,其他地区发育大量的滨浅湖混合滩和零星点缀其中的滨浅湖砂坝及泥滩.这些砂体夹在上覆密集段泥岩和下伏层序密集段泥岩之间,是发育地层-岩性油气藏的有利场所.
To forecast hydrocarbon reservoir, studies have been carried out about the characteristics of sedimentary systems, sedimentary facies and sedimentary mocrofacies of the transgressive tract of the forth-grade sequence1 of section No.2 and section No.3 of Qingshankou Formation in the west clinoform region of north Songliao Basin. In the course of the research, we have applied synthetically the up to date theories and methods of sedimentography, sequence stratigraphy, high resolution sequences stratigraphy and geophysics, using cores, logging, well logging, seismics, analysis assay data and paleontology data. The transgressive tract of the forth-grade sequence1 corresponds to the upside part of the No.4 sand beds set of Gaotaizi reservoirs. The distribution area of the transgressive tract of the forth-grade sequence1 is relatively extended. It is mostly composed of delta facies and lacustrine facies in plane. It develops delta estuarine bar and distal end bar microfacies in its north and south-western boundary area. It develops long-zonary shore-shallow lacustrine sand bar with abundant shore-shallow lacustrine mixing beach sediment in most other area where it distributes sporadically shore-shallow lacustrine sand bar and muddy beach. These sandstone bodies are bedded in the middle of condensed sections of overlying rock and underlying sequence, which are advantaged development location of strata-lithology reservoirs.
